Overview of the Whale Watching Adventure
For those eager to witness the majestic humpback whales, this day trip from Cali, Colombia offers an unparalleled opportunity.
The whale watching adventure takes place in Uramba National Park, a preferred breeding ground for these gentle giants. The best time to see them is from July to October, with September and October being peak months.
During the 8-hour excursion, travelers can expect 15-30 minutes of actual whale watching, which is sure to leave a lasting impression.
The trip departs from the local fishing village of Juanchaco, known for its beaches and cuisine, providing a glimpse into the vibrant coastal culture.

Whale Watching in Uramba National Park
The whales are the star attraction on this day trip from Cali. Travelers venture to Uramba National Park, a preferred breeding ground for humpback whales.
This wildlife-rich region offers the best whale watching from July to October, with peak sightings in September and October. The experience typically lasts 15 to 30 minutes, allowing glimpses of these majestic creatures breaching and displaying their power.

Witnessing Humpback Whale Breaching
Humpback whales dramatically breach the ocean’s surface, propelling their massive bodies high into the air before crashing back down in an impressive display of sheer power and grace. This breathtaking sight is the highlight of the whale watching trip from Cali. Travelers eagerly await the chance to witness the whales’ majestic leaps, which can reach heights of up to 40 feet. The timing and positioning of these breaching events are unpredictable, making each sighting a unique and thrilling experience. Transportation and Logistical Details
How do travelers get to the meeting point for the whale watching trip from Cali? Participants are picked up at the Hotel Intercontinental Cali, located at Av. Colombia #2-72 in the Normandia neighborhood. The tour departs at 4:30 AM sharp, so travelers should plan to arrive at the designated meeting point on time.
Once everyone is assembled, the group will travel in an air-conditioned vehicle to the departure point in the nearby fishing village of Juanchaco. The journey takes approximately 1.5 hours each way, with breakfast, lunch, and dinner all included during the full-day excursion.
